Presuming the desktop computer is able to connect to the Internet...
Are you connected via cable, or wirelesly?
If you connect your laptop via Ethernet cable, will it connect to the Internet?
Check to see if you received DNS servers on your workstation...
Open a command prompt, and type ipconfig
The IP address listed their should be on the same subnet as the router as well..
Check if the DNS servers are listed
Try to ping a website to see if it resolves (ping Google)
